Abstract

This study intended to analyze the wastewater management at Batik small and medium enterprise (SME). The study took place in SMEs at two boundaries in Pekalongan City. The research subject was the businessmen of SME. Observation and interview were employed to collect data and were analyzed descriptive-comparatively. The results showed that the Pekalongan City Government had built a Waste Processing Unit (WPU) in Jenggot Village and WWTP (Wastewater Treatment Plant) in Kauman Village. The operation of WPU and WWTP still needs optimization by increasing the participation of SME entrepreneurs/craftsmen so that environmental damage due to wastewater produced by textile SMEs (batik) can be minimized.
